2011 IN REVIEW: THE HOTTEST 15 PHOTOGRAPHERS

Last year, it was Top 10. Now I can't seem to trim them down to 10 so I decided to showcase the 15 photographers whose works I have admired in the past year.


1. Jason Paul Laxamana Photography (Last Year: 8)
Jason hits with several concept shoots like the "Danum" series and the nude series where his models have writings all over their bodies. Ingenuine.

2. Ash Reginald Evasco Photography (Last Year: 4)
Ash Evasco has always delivered photos that have sharp and vivid visuals.  His photos focus more on the natural look of the models barely enhancing their shots.

3. Ian Felix Alquiros Photography (Last Year: 1)
Ian is not only a photog but also an enthusiast and an advocate. His "Love Yourself" project has been successful and continues to spread the word to all.

4. Ash Castro Photography (New Entry)
I only saw some of Ash Castro's pics in 2011 and was quickly mesmerized. The shots have an edgy feel with a chic and fab vibe as well.

5. The Manansala Photography (New Entry)
I normally see The Manansala Photography pics on fashion events and saw the greatness on their shots. All the right colors, texture and angles to come up with a beautiful pallette.

6. Ahleks Fusilero Photography (Last Year: 7)
Ahleks makes a good combination of traditional backgrounds and new look models to come up with a beautiful masterpiece.

7. Caloi Estanislao Photography (New Entry)
Caloi's pictures are sexy without exaggerating the fact. It seems he has a talent in making simple shots come up sexy. His "Waterborne" is definitely good.

8. JayD Ramos Photography (Last Year: 2)
More known for his Jayded series, JayD sure knows how to use angles and shadows well. His pictures come up with a certain degree of chic and glamour plus being sexy and tempting.

9. Michael Franks Photography (New Entry)
I knew Michael from Fashion Week and knows he shoots good pictures. But upon seeing his 2011 shots, I was just put into awe. Simple yet stunning.

10. Dan Santos Photography (Last Year: 3)
DSP knows how to make its models stand out in every picture. No matter how great the setting is, the model would most certainly come up even better.

11. Vic Fabe Photography (New Entry)
Vic Fabe is known for nurturing young talents and aspiring models. His shots are simple and natural yet packs some mysterious level that keeps you craving for more.


12. Raymond Cauilan Photography (New Entry)
It was only late 2011 that I saw some of Raymond's pics. And as the saying goes, the rest was history. He is a storyteller and it show in his shots.


13. Paul Cortes Photography (New Entry)
Young yet brave are few words I can describe Paul's pictures. His attack in his shots are a mixture of simplicity and sensuality. He certainly knows how to make the body stand out.


14. Van Mike Burgos (VMB) Photography (Last Year: 9)
VMB's pics are somewhat different from most pictures. It has a compelling imagery made out of an effective playing around with colors, hues and textures.


15. JR Sala Photography (Last Year:10)
Pictures are simple, natural and bright. And I also love the watermark.
